    The Divys Release “Every Road Leads Back To You”

    Philadelphia, PA — Philadelphia-based Electronic Rock duo, The Divys, have released their new single, “Every Road Leads Back To You,” a song that will transport you back to the golden age of MTV and 1980s New Wave.

    If it’s true what’s old is new again, and if you’re a fan of 80s music, The Divys have got you covered.  “Every Road Leads Back To You” is available to stream now on all major streaming platforms, including Spotify, YouTube, and Amazon Music.

    “It’s a song about making bad choices,” says lead singer, William Rule.  “Whether it’s a relationship or an addiction, sometimes all roads keep leading us back to the same place until we are ready to deal with the issue head on.  And you know what they say:  Insanity is making the same choice and expecting a different outcome.  Think of this new single as a cautionary tale coupled with a catchy pop song.”

    ABOUT

    The Divys – dubbed “The Dynamic Duo” by Robbie Daw for Instinct Magazine – are a Philadelphia-based band made up of William Rule on vocals and keyboards, and Kliffee Cee on guitars and backing vocals.  Formed in 2004, they resurrected the sound made famous in the 1980s – New Wave.  Along the way, they have won several awards, including the 2006 John Lennon Songwriting Contest for best electronic song.  Their music was featured in Dance Dance Revolution, as well as multiple network television shows such as Nashville, Grandfathered, Flash, and The Carrie Diaries.
